![]() ![]() ![]() California's Basic Speed Law applies: Don't drive faster than is safe for conditions. The speed limit is 15 mph within 50 feet of a campground, campsite, or concentration of people or animals. All provisions of the California Vehicle Code and Federal regulations are enforced. You are responsible to know rules and regulations. When in doubt, take time to think and look the situation over before you proceed. All of the trails on the forest are two way, keep a look out for oncoming traffic, tractors and heavy equipment. There is a hefty fine for going off trail, it is punishable by a fine of not more than $5000.00 for an individual or $10,000.00 for an organization, or imprisonment for no more than six months, or both. Check the appropriate map of the area to ensure you are staying on the designated trail system. Staying on the designated trail system is a must. ![]()
